Robbert Jan de Winter (1958 – ) is a Dutch professor of cardiology. Eponymously associated with de Winter T waves (2008), which describes an ECG sign of proximal left anterior descending artery occlusion. WebWinters' formula, [1] named after Dr. R.W. Winters, [2] is a formula used to evaluate respiratory compensation when analyzing acid-base disorders and a metabolic acidosis is present.
